-// Encapsulates waiting for the browser window to become maximized. This is
-// needed for example on Chrome desktop linux, where window maximization is done
-// asynchronously as an event received from a different process.
-class MaximizedBrowserWindowWaiter {
- public:
- explicit MaximizedBrowserWindowWaiter(BrowserWindow* window)
- : window_(window) {}
- ~MaximizedBrowserWindowWaiter() = default;
-
- // Blocks until the browser window becomes maximized.
- void Wait() {
- if (CheckMaximized())
- return;
-
- base::RunLoop run_loop;
- quit_ = run_loop.QuitClosure();
- run_loop.Run();
- }
-
- private:
- bool CheckMaximized() {
- if (!window_->IsMaximized()) {
- base::MessageLoop::current()->task_runner()->PostTask(
- FROM_HERE, base::Bind(
- base::IgnoreResult(&MaximizedBrowserWindowWaiter::CheckMaximized),
- base::Unretained(this)));
- return false;
- }
-
- // Quit the run_loop to end the wait.
- if (!quit_.is_null())
- base::ResetAndReturn(&quit_).Run();
- return true;
- }
-
- // The browser window observed by this waiter.
- BrowserWindow* window_;
-
- // The waiter's RunLoop quit closure.
- base::Closure quit_;
-
- DISALLOW_COPY_AND_ASSIGN(MaximizedBrowserWindowWaiter);
-};
